NASA Crew-10 Docks With ISS To Trade Places With 'Stranded' Astronauts

byiShook Opinion
Mar 16, 2025 - 04:15

Share

The delayed mission has reached the space station, and soon, the two astronauts who've been "stuck" in space can return home.

The delayed mission has reached the space station, and soon, the two astronauts who've been "stuck" in space can return home.